Five Solar Installation Safety Mistakes That Kill
Solar installation safety is not about fear. It is about math. 240V AC across your chest stops your heart. That is not a warning label. That is physics.
The Five Lethal Errors
1. Live Wire AC Connections
Connecting inverter to main panel with breaker on. 240V AC across chest. Result: cardiac arrest, permanent heart damage, death.
2. Improper Grounding
Skipping the grounding rod to save $200. Lightning has nowhere to go. Result: house fire. $150,000 or more in damage.
3. Battery Bank Wiring Errors
Mixed battery types. Wrong series/parallel configuration. Thermal runaway. Result: lithium battery explosion. Toxic gas.
4. Structural Mounting Failures
Roof-mounted panels without engineering analysis. High winds arrive. Result: panels become projectiles. Insurance denial.
5. Code Violations
Stealth installation without permits. Inspector finds it during home sale. Result: complete removal required. Sale collapses.

The Three Solar Installation Safety Zones
Not every task carries the same risk. Proper solar installation safety means knowing which zone each task falls into before you pick up a tool.
GREEN ZONE: Safe DIY Tasks
- 12V DC wiring: Low voltage, low risk with basic precautions
- Panel mounting prep: Measuring, marking, organizing layout
- Component selection: Researching, sizing, purchasing equipment
- System design: Planning layout and connection diagrams
- Basic maintenance: Cleaning panels, monitoring output
- Interior cable runs: Routing cables through walls and conduit
Estimated savings: $3,000 to $8,000
YELLOW ZONE: Proceed with Training
- Battery bank assembly: Series/parallel connections require training
- Charge controller programming: Complex settings affect battery life
- Ground mount installation: Concrete work and basic structural
- Inverter physical mounting: Location and ventilation critical
Requirements: Electrical training, proper tools, written safety protocols.
RED ZONE: Licensed Professional Required
- Main panel connections: 240V AC. Lethal voltage.
- Utility disconnect/reconnect: Legal and safety requirements
- Roof structural modifications: Engineering analysis required
- Electrical permit submissions: Code compliance expertise
- System commissioning: Professional certification needed
- Grounding system installation: Life safety critical
Professional cost: $2,600 to $5,500. Your life: not replaceable.

Essential Solar Installation Safety Equipment
Before touching any solar component, you need the right test equipment. Proper solar installation safety is impossible without verified, calibrated tools.
Required Testing Tools
A Fluke T6-1000 Non-Contact Voltage Tester confirms circuits are de-energized before you touch anything. This is the single most important solar installation safety tool you will own. Test before every connection.
A quality Fluke 117 Electrician's Multimeter measures voltage, current, and resistance accurately. Essential for verifying DC circuits, testing battery health, and troubleshooting.
The Klein Tools Electrician's Tool Kit includes insulated screwdrivers, wire strippers, and crimpers rated for electrical work. Do not use general-purpose tools on electrical connections.
Additional Protection Requirements
- Insulated gloves rated for your system voltage
- Safety glasses for cutting, drilling, or battery work
- Fall protection for any roof work above 6 feet
- Class C fire extinguisher rated for electrical fires
- Lockout/tagout tags for breakers during installation

Finding Qualified Solar Installation Professionals
The solar industry has scammers. They take your money and leave dangerous work behind. Protecting your solar installation safety starts with hiring the right people.
Warning Signs to Walk Away
- Door-to-door salespeople with "limited time" pressure
- Full payment demanded before work starts
- No local address or verifiable phone number
- Cannot show current licenses and insurance
- Claims permits are not necessary
- Quotes that seem too good to be true
Signs of a Real Professional
- Current state electrical license (verify with state board)
- Liability and workers compensation insurance
- Local business with established reputation
- Verifiable recent project references
- Detailed written contract with scope of work
- Permit handling included in their price
- NABCEP certification or equivalent
Four-Step Vetting Process
Step 1: Verify license with state licensing board. Active status means they are current.
Step 2: Call their insurance company directly. Verify coverage is active.
Step 3: Get three recent references. Visit a completed project if possible.
Step 4: Get everything in writing. Verbal promises mean nothing when work fails.

Your Solar Installation Safety Action Plan
Phase 1: DIY Planning (Weeks 1 to 4)
Handle yourself: system sizing, component selection, equipment purchasing, site assessment, interior cable prep, DC component testing, contractor vetting.
Savings: $3,000 to $8,000.
Phase 2: Professional Installation (Weeks 5 to 8)
Hire licensed pros for: permit applications, structural analysis, main panel connections, grounding installation, utility coordination, system commissioning, final inspection. This is where solar installation safety requires professional hands.
Cost: $2,600 to $5,500. Safety: handled.
Phase 3: DIY Maintenance (Ongoing)
Resume DIY for: daily monitoring, monthly visual inspections, quarterly connection checks, panel cleaning, annual professional inspection scheduling.
